The Economics of Kindness

Artificial intelligence is reshaping work, leadership and business. As technology becomes more powerful, the qualities that distinguish great organisations become increasingly human.

Trust, judgement, purpose, courage, belonging, ethical leadership and human dignity are becoming strategic assets in their own right.

The Economics of Kindness begins with a simple conviction: organisations flourish when they build trust, respect human dignity and cultivate the uniquely human capabilities that technology cannot replace.

Building on successful gatherings in Rio de Janeiro, Seoul, Tokyo, New Delhi and Washington, DC, Dare to Overcome London will bring this growing international convening to the UK for the first time.
